For people interested in the NSA and how the government should balance privacy concerns of US persons (as well as those of foreign citizens) with the need to gather foreign intelligence information, Brookings just published a new book titled Beyond Snowden that looks extremely fascinating. Written by Timothy Edgar, an attorney who worked for the ACLU before spending six years with the Office of the Director of National Intelligence during the Bush and Obama administrations.

Lawfare Blog is also doing a “Mini Symposium” on the book.
